scylladb / scylla-operator

The Kubernetes Operator for ScyllaDB
https://operator.docs.scylladb.com/
Apache License 2.0
326 stars 160 forks source link

Traffic stability during rolling upgrades #1577

Open tnozicka opened 8 months ago

tnozicka commented 8 months ago

This is a tracker for our epic to make sure rolling restarts are graceful and no connection gets handled ungracefully.

Unfortunately, at this point we use services that publish unready endpoints and the traffic gets errors, or gets stuck in contract tables. There are also graceful termination fixes needed for handling ScyllaDB shutdown.

- [ ] https://github.com/scylladb/scylla-operator/pull/1614
- [ ] https://github.com/scylladb/scylladb/issues/15899
- [ ] https://github.com/scylladb/scylla-operator/issues/1077
scylla-operator-bot[bot] commented 2 weeks ago

The Scylla Operator project currently lacks enough contributors to adequately respond to all issues.

This bot triages un-triaged issues according to the following rules:

You can:

/lifecycle stale

tnozicka commented 2 weeks ago

/remove-lifecycle stale /triage accepted